diff --git a/ui/src/views/network/AclListRulesTab.vue b/ui/src/views/network/AclListRulesTab.vue index 4207a462982..d3927c3b32d 100644 --- a/ui/src/views/network/AclListRulesTab.vue +++ b/ui/src/views/network/AclListRulesTab.vue @@ -321,6 +321,10 @@ export default { } keys = Object.keys(data[0]) + for (var i = 1; i < data.length; ++i) { + const rowKeys = Object.keys(data[i]) + keys = keys.concat(rowKeys.filter(k => !keys.includes(k))) + } result = '' result += keys.join(columnDelimiter)